Yesterday I was driving and I took it up to about 4k and shifted to 2nd not too hard harder than normal, and my friend next to me said he heard something snap or pop.

Here's all I can say about it, when the car is on it wont go into any of the gears, if I start it in gear it makes like a robot whirring noise, not so much grinding just like i dont know LOL, and I can take it out of gear, but it doesnt want to go in gear while the car is running.

Now when the car is off, itll go into gear just fine, goes into all of them fine and perfect. The clutch pedal is fine too good pressure and everything.

Here's is what I can come down too...it cant be the synchros because it goes into every gear, or diff because i took both wheels off the ground and put it in gear and spin the tires it does what its supposed to do. Then I thought it cant be the shifting fork because it goes into all the gears fine. and Its not something with the shifter because it'll switch the gears fine.

So the only thing I can come down to is something inside the trans, like the clutch or pressure plate, I dont think its the flywheel or else the car probably wouldnt start, so you guys have any ideas? or has it happened to you before?
 
thats basically what happened to me...i ended up replacing EVERYTHING in the clutch assembly...

clutch pedal spring $5
master cylinder $40
clutch lines $40
slave cylinder $30
clutch release fork $70
throwout bearing \
clutch | $250
pressure plate /

i replaced ALL of those, and it is PERFECT now
if you buy everything OEM and do it yourself, it costs about $400-$450 depending on where you get your parts and what deals/rip-offs you get

i probably didnt HAVE to replave EVERYTHING, but i did because we asked at least 10 MASTER mechanics, and they looked at it and couldnt tell us what was wrong.

its not a hard job really, just a PITA bleeding the new lines. the rest are just take bolts out, take piece out, put new piece in, put bolts back in...:thumb:

hope this helps a little, even if it isn't the best news you will hear about your car.

*edit* also, you may have loosened the tranny from the engine block, mine ALSO did that, and broke a bolting point (where a bolt goes) on the engine block

i just made a 3/16" thick metal bracket and used that in place of the broken piece, another FAIRLY easy job

so, check your tranny bolts (the ones that connect the bell housing to the block, not the ones that connect the BH to the gear box)
